It has finally been confirmed that the second half of Once Upon a Time's fifth season will introduce Hades.

Many Once Upon a Time fans have speculated that The Distinguished Gentleman, which Greg Germann was recently cast to play in the second half of the season, is actually Hades, the Greek god of the underworld.

As it turns out, this prediction was right on the money. Once Upon a Time co-creator Adam Horowitz spoke with Entertainment Weekly recently and confirmed the news.

"We're going to be meeting the 'Once Upon a Time' version of Hades in the second half of the season," Horowitz said. "While he is both inspired by a myth and by the Disney movie version, as we like to do, we're trying to create our own 'Once Upon a Time' spin. We can't wait for everyone to see what [Germann] does with the character."

Hades was famously voiced by James Woods in the 1997 Disney animated film Hercules.

The Once Upon a Time version of Hades will also have an interesting connection to one of the characters.

"He absolutely has a surprising connection to one of our cast," fellow co-creator Edward Kitsis said, to which Horowitz added: "Before everyone runs to Twitter to give their opinions on it, he's not related to anyone, but there is a connection."

Hades will make his Once Upon a Time debut in the midseason premiere, which also happens to be the 100th episode of the series.

Once Upon a Time returns for the second half of season 5 on Sunday, March 6 at 8 p.m. ET/PT on ABC.
